House Oversight Chairman James Comer alleged on Sunday that there are at least six decisions President Joe Biden made throughout his time in office that are"very concerning" in light of his family's overseas business dealings.

Recently, reports emerged that an IRS agent came forward seeking whistleblower protection status, alleging that the inquiry surrounding the younger Biden was plagued by “politics” and “preferential treatment.” His lawyers are reportedly slated to meet with Justice Department officials this week as the investigations heat up.

While it is not immediately clear which nine Biden family members Comer was referencing, he has previously flagged payments that were sent to Hunter; James Biden, the president's brother; and Hallie Biden, widow of the president’s deceased son Beau Biden. Comer also noted he believes"in the end, that number will be at least 12."
